Highlights
Are people in Concord older or younger than people in Jersey Shore?
- The Median Age in Concord is 1.3 years younger than in Jersey Shore.

Are housing costs cheaper in Concord or Jersey Shore?
- Concord housing costs are 88.6% more expensive than Jersey Shore hous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Concord or Jersey Shore?
- The average commute for residents of Concord is 6.4 minutes longer than it is for residents of Jersey Shore.

Things to do in Concord?
Concord, North Carolina is a vibrant city located near Charlotte. Home to a range of attractions and activities from shopping, dining, and entertainment to outdoor recreation such as hiking, camping, fishing and golfing - Concord has something for everyone. With a rich history and culture, there are many historical sites to visit here including the Historic Cabarrus County Courthouse and the Rocky River Presbyterian Church.
